9

最近、debian スクイーズ Linode に proftp をインストールしました。これまでのところ機能していますが、現在いくつかの問題に直面しています。

FileZilla などの FTP クライアントでは、問題なくサーバーにアクセスしてファイルをダウンロードできますが、アップロードはできません。の結果を試してみました550 test.txt: Permission denied

また、NetBeans から直接ダウンロード/アップロードしようとしていますが、NetBeans550 permission deniedはどちらの場合もメッセージを報告します。ファイルをダウンロードするときの結果を以下に示します。

設定でサブディレクトリを指定しない限り、正常に接続できます。

220 ProFTPD 1.3.3a Server (Debian) [::ffff:178.79.184.96]
USER userftp
331 Password required for userftp
PASS ******
230 User userftp logged in
TYPE I
200 Type set to I
CWD /site.co.uk/public_html
550 /site.co.uk/public_html: No such file or directory
CWD /
250 CWD command successful
CWD site.co.uk
550 site.co.uk: No such file or directory
MKD site.co.uk
550 gwerks.vegetav.co.uk: Permission denied
QUIT
221 Goodbye.

以下がファイルに追加されproftp.confます。

#VALID LOGINS
<Limit LOGIN>
AllowUser userftp
DenyALL
</Limit>

<Directory /srv/www/>
Umask 022 022
AllowOverwrite on
        <Limit MKD STOR DELE XMKD RNEF RNTO RMD XRMD CWD>
        AllowAll
        </Limit>
</Directory>
4

3 に答える 3